Spread the love

In an increasingly interconnected world, the importance of web application security services cannot be overstated. As businesses and individuals rely more heavily on web applications for everyday operations, the risks associated with cyber threats have grown exponentially. Ensuring the security of these applications is paramount to safeguarding sensitive information, maintaining user trust, and protecting overall business integrity.

Understanding Web Application Security Services

Web application security services encompass a broad range of practices, tools, and protocols designed to protect web applications from various cyber threats. These threats can include, but are not limited to, data breaches, unauthorized access, and cyber-attacks such as SQL injection, cross-site scripting (XSS), and distributed denial-of-service (DDoS) attacks. The primary goal of these services is to identify and mitigate vulnerabilities that could be exploited by malicious actors.

Key Components of Web Application Security Services

  1. Vulnerability Scanning and Assessment: Regular vulnerability scans are essential to identify weaknesses in a web application. These scans can detect outdated software, misconfigurations, and potential entry points for attackers. Comprehensive assessments often involve both automated tools and manual testing by security experts.
  2. Penetration Testing: Penetration testing, or ethical hacking, involves simulating cyber-attacks on a web application to identify and exploit vulnerabilities. This proactive approach helps in understanding how an attacker might breach the system and allows organizations to address these weaknesses before they can be exploited.
  3. Web Application Firewalls (WAF): A Web Application Firewall is a critical component of web application security. It monitors and filters HTTP traffic between a web application and the internet. By analyzing incoming and outgoing traffic, a WAF can block malicious requests and protect against attacks like XSS and SQL injection.
  4. Secure Development Practices: Integrating security into the development lifecycle is crucial. Secure coding practices, regular code reviews, and security training for developers can significantly reduce the risk of introducing vulnerabilities during the development process.
  5. Authentication and Access Control: Strong authentication mechanisms and strict access control policies are vital for ensuring that only authorized users can access sensitive parts of a web application. Multi-factor authentication (MFA) and role-based access control (RBAC) are commonly used strategies.
  6. Encryption: Encrypting data both in transit and at rest is essential to protect sensitive information from being intercepted or accessed by unauthorized parties. Using protocols such as HTTPS and ensuring robust encryption standards can significantly enhance data security.

The Benefits of Implementing Web Application Security Services

  1. Protection of Sensitive Data: Effective web application security services help safeguard personal and financial information, ensuring that sensitive data is not compromised.
  2. Maintaining User Trust: Users are more likely to trust and engage with web applications that demonstrate a strong commitment to security. This trust is crucial for maintaining a positive reputation and customer loyalty.
  3. Compliance with Regulations: Many industries are subject to stringent data protection regulations, such as GDPR, HIPAA, and PCI DSS. Implementing robust security measures helps organizations comply with these regulations and avoid legal repercussions.
  4. Reduced Downtime and Financial Loss: Cyber-attacks can lead to significant downtime and financial losses. By preventing security breaches, organizations can avoid the costly aftermath of dealing with such incidents.
  5. Competitive Advantage: Companies that prioritize web application security can differentiate themselves from competitors. Security-conscious customers are more likely to choose services that prioritize their safety.

Conclusion

In today’s digital landscape, web application security services are indispensable. As cyber threats continue to evolve, organizations must adopt a proactive approach to protect their web applications. By leveraging a combination of vulnerability scanning, penetration testing, WAFs, secure development practices, and strong authentication and encryption mechanisms, businesses can ensure their applications remain secure and resilient against potential attacks. Investing in web application security is not just a technological necessity but a fundamental aspect of maintaining trust and achieving long-term success in the digital age.


Spread the love